Abstract
The utility model discloses a sliding seal device, which comprises a shell, a pressing plate indicating device and a seal plate, wherein the shell is provided with a seal plate sliding cavity; the seal plate is arranged in the seal plate sliding cavity; and the lower end of the seal plate extends out of the seal plate sliding cavity. The pressing plate indicating device comprises an indicating rod, a pressing plate and a spring, wherein the indicating rod and the pressing plate are vertical to each other to form a whole; the spring is sheathed onto the indicating rod; the pressing plate indicating device is arranged in the seal plate sliding cavity and is located at the upper end of the seal plate; and the upper end face of the seal plate is tightly pressed by the pressing plate. The upper part of the seal plate sliding cavity is sealed by a cover plate, and the indicating rod passes out from an indicating rod hole on the cover plate. The indicating rod is used for indicating the consumption of the seal plate. The lower end of the seal plate is directly contacted with a sliding part, and the lower end face of the seal plate is tightly fitted with the sliding part by the pressing force of the spring so as to seal the sliding part. The seal device is designed to be modular, and module units with corresponding dimensions can be selected according to the requirement to form the whole seal device. The sliding seal device has a simple structure and a good seal property and is capable of adapting to high-temperature working conditions.
Description
Technical field
The utility model relates to a kind of sliding sealing device, relates in particular to a kind of sliding sealing device that is applicable to cooling machine pushing device.
Background technique
Cooling machine pushing device is in order to destroy the inner accumulation of cooling machine " snowman ", improve the cooling machine to the cooling effect of grog and a kind of equipment that occurs, its working principle is generally by oil hydraulic cylinder and drives push rod, relies on the to-and-fro motion of push rod to destroy inner " snowman " who piles up of cooling machine.The appearance of pushing device provides a great help for the formation of avoiding " snowman " in the cooling machine, but problem of the thing followed to be the cooling machine inner abominable operating mode has proposed very big test for the sealing of push rod.The pushing device of making a general survey of in the past is not very desirable for the processing of push rod seal problem, and What is more does not simply take any seal approach.This grog particle that can cause cooling machine inside is along with spraying the working environment of severe exacerbation pushing device platform the slit of high temperature gas flow between push rod and housing.
